Abstract
Summary of my paper presented at the International Days of the Society for Legal and Institutional History of Flanders, Picardy and Wallonia (Arras: Citadelle Vauban/Université d'Artois, May 2018: The construction and deconstruction of territories, from Antiquity to Brexit). Jean Rousset de Missy's two-volume work on quarrels between European princes and polities is discussed, taking the diplomatic context after the Peace of Utrecht into account.
Translated title of the contribution | The current interests of European Princes by Jean Rousset de Missy (1733): Territory, sovereignty and practical legal argumentation |
